How do you delete a Final Cut Pro X project?

I really want to get some memory back on my computer. I erased the file of the project off my computer and even erased my trash but it saill says that it has the same amount of storage. I restarted my computer but it still didnt work. Please help!

Either, select your project, go to File, delete project render files…
Or, to get rid of the whole project, move project to trash…
Then empty the trash.
Do the same with your Events…
Otherwise, run Omni Disk Sweeper (free) to find and delete large unused files…

  • How Do you Rotoscope In Final Cut Pro?

    I was wondering how to Rotoscope in FCP?
    Could someone send me a link with detailed instructions or can someone explain to me how to do it?
    Any help would be great!
    Thanks,
    Sam

    It's a painstaking process of finite and infinite amounts of work keyframing frame by frame with a garbage matte filter if you don't have other tools. Really don't do your effect doing rotoscoping with FCP, unless it can be very rough and still work for your project.
    There are much better programs to do this with out there. Shake for starters. There's tracking controls coming in Motion 3 that will help here maybe... But rotoscoping isn't something you take lightly. It's really a pain to do. But has aspects of knitting I suppose... LOL...
    Try using other techniques. Green screen is a ton easer on the editor if it's shot right. Couse this doesn't work for everyting I suppose. What are you trying to do?

  • How do I upgrade from Final Cut Pro 4.0 to 4.5

    How do I upgrade from Final Cut Pro 4.0 to 4.5?
    Please Help
    Leo

    Hi
    I got sorted apparently I had a recipt for the orignal 4.5 upgrade and this prevented the software updater looking for Final Cut Pro 4.5
    solution: I opened Library and went to Receipts and found FinalCutProHD4.5.Pkg I deleted this then I went to software update and bingo problem solved?
